If the vendor is patching kernel they probably must release their patches and proprietary drivers as GPL requires (regarding drivers they could avoid this by moving important parts into userspace).

There's two things that happen: one is adding more hacks in the kernel that while required to be released under the GPL (and sometimes are, sometimes aren't!) are never going to reach the mainline kernel in a thousand years because they are way too hacky.

The other is creating userspace blobs that get passed void* from the kernel containing (kernel) internal data structures. The problem then comes about when the kernel changes those data structures.
